Clinical/Medical Laboratory Science/Research and Allied Professions at University of Wisconsin-Milwaukee
Milwaukee, Wisconsin · See Clinical/Medical Laboratory Science/Research and Allied Professions nationally
For graduates of Clinical/Medical Laboratory Science/Research and Allied Professions at University of Wisconsin-Milwaukee.
Graduate earnings clearly outpace the cost and debt — this degree pays back quickly.
By credential level
| Major | Credential | Earnings (5 yr) | Median debt | 10-yr ROI | Verdict |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Clinical/Medical Laboratory Science/Research and Allied Professions | Certificate | — | — | — | Not enough data |
| Clinical/Medical Laboratory Science/Research and Allied Professions | Associate's | $68,982 | $26,835 | +503% | Strong return |
